When you install the AVCR, the actuator will no longer be connected to the pipe with the restrictor in. It'll be connected to the AVCR solenoid.

For them to put the restrictor in, they'd physically have to cut it out of the OE pipe from the plenum to actuator, and put it in the new solenoid to actuator pipe. There's no reason why they should want or need to do this !
As to what effect it may have, with the AVCR installed, probably not much if any, as the AVCR has it's own pressure sensor so, will match the solenoid duty, to the set boost level.

With the AVCR off, you should have around 0.7 KG/cm of boost which, is around 0.68 bar or standard boost !
